External Retail Wholesaler
3 days ago
Reporting to the VP Regional Sales for Ontario, the External Wholesaler is accountable for the development and implementation of a strategy that establishes Manulife Investments in our sales channels. Dealing directly with Financial Advisors, they will be responsible for promoting all products within Investments as well as providing a solution-based method to selling.
Success will be measured through the establishment of new sales in Manulife Investment products. Building new relationships as well as solidifying existing ones will also be key.
Position Responsibilities
- Achieve aggressive sales targets and annual production goals.
- Identify and pursue new relationships within the Financial Advisor network.
- Provide new insights to advisors to help them develop business.
- Give advisor and investor seminars.
- Work with the internal wholesaler and territory coordinator to develop new sales.
- Maintain agreed upon levels of virtual and face to face contact with the Advisors in the region and record daily activities using the current contact management system.
- Develop and share ongoing standard methodologies, sales, marketing and business development ideas and strategies with peers and Advisors.
Required Qualifications
- 5+ years Investment Sales experience with extensive and detailed knowledge of Financial Services industry and capital markets.
- Participation in the sale of Investment Products through one or more of the following: MFDA and IIROC.
- In-depth knowledge of mutual fund, ETF, and SMA platforms.
- Successful completion of IFIC mutual funds course or CSC.
- Ambitious and highly organized.
Proven Strength In
- Decision making
- Project and business planning
- Creative thinking
- Interpersonal/communications:
- Listening, resolving conflict and presentations skills
- Computer proficiency
- All aspects of the sales process
Territory Coverage
Kitchener/Waterloo and Surrounding Areas
